[ ] Confirm the Hollowgate exam-proctoring queue drains fully before cutover: pause intake, verify zero in-flight review sessions, and snapshot queue metrics for the audit record. Do not proceed if any session is older than ten minutes. Record sign-off against the build token that appears below.

build token for kawef-hahaf: htk31_ad3c18dc9aa7726196ee4ca5b11f033

Pretty strict, honestly. All production manifests in the Copperbell monorepo must pin exact versions — no ranges, no carets, no "latest." As a reviewer, block any PR that loosens a pin without a linked exception ticket. Dev-only tooling gets a bit more slack (minor-version ranges are fine), but lockfiles still have to be committed and regenerated in the same PR. Automated bumps from Sproutbot are pre-approved; everything else needs a human sign-off. If you're unsure whether an exception applies, just ask the platform-hygiene group.

pager mailbox: holius@nelvrogrid.internal

Finance Review Summary — Proposed Joint Venture

For heads of department, Caldris Marine. The venture with Norrell Fabrication would be 60/40, capitalised at a level within our unallocated reserve. Payback modelled at four years; downside case at six. Key risks: steel input costs, single-customer concentration at the Wexhall yard. Recommendation: proceed to term sheet, subject to board ratification. Treasury impact is manageable. Strategic fit is addressed in the confidential note appended below.

internal memo for kajep-tawip: The renewal with Holaelix Group closes at $10 million a year, 5 percent below the last contract. Project Wenael slips by two quarters because of the tooling delay.

### Reminder Job: CareLoop Scheduler

The CareLoop reminder job runs nightly at 02:00 and queues SMS and voice reminders for next-day appointments at the Brindlewood and Tarrow Street clinics. Reviewers should confirm the batch window does not overlap the Medrail export, which locks the appointments table. Failed sends retry three times with exponential backoff before landing in the dead-letter queue for manual triage by the morning shift. The job is started with the configuration values shown below.

deployment values, hafop-fahag:
wenael:
  pin: 9737
  metrics_host: metrics.wenael.lumicsys.internal
  tenant: holwyn
  seal: seal_b99b9847